svn commit: r435675 - in head/sysutils: . sysadm
Kris Moore
kmoore at FreeBSD.org
Wed Mar 8 11:56:52 UTC 2017
Author: kmoore
Date: Wed Mar 8 11:56:50 2017
New Revision: 435675
URL: https://svnweb.freebsd.org/changeset/ports/435675
Log:
SysAdm is a FreeBSD-based service which provides a stable API for
administrating FreeBSD and TrueOS systems. It is composed of a
headless daemon that runs in the background on any system to be
administrated, providing both web socket and REST network services.
WWW: https://sysadm.us
Added:
head/sysutils/sysadm/
head/sysutils/sysadm/Makefile (contents, props changed)
head/sysutils/sysadm/distinfo (contents, props changed)
head/sysutils/sysadm/pkg-descr (contents, props changed)
head/sysutils/sysadm/pkg-plist (contents, props changed)
Modified:
head/sysutils/Makefile
Modified: head/sysutils/Makefile
==============================================================================
--- head/sysutils/Makefile Wed Mar 8 11:54:54 2017 (r435674)
+++ head/sysutils/Makefile Wed Mar 8 11:56:50 2017 (r435675)
@@ -1088,6 +1088,7 @@
SUBDIR += symlinks
SUBDIR += symon
SUBDIR += synergy
+ SUBDIR += sysadm
SUBDIR += sysgather
SUBDIR += sysinfo
SUBDIR += syslinux
Added: head/sysutils/sysadm/Makefile
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 head/sysutils/sysadm/Makefile Wed Mar 8 11:56:50 2017 (r435675)
@@ -0,0 +1,27 @@
+# $FreeBSD$
+
+PORTNAME= sysadm
+PORTVERSION= 1.0
+DISTVERSIONPREFIX= v
+CATEGORIES= sysutils
+
+MAINTAINER= kmoore at FreeBSD.org
+COMMENT= SysAdm API server
+
+LICENSE= BSD3CLAUSE
+
+WRKSRC_SUBDIR= src
+USE_QT5= concurrent core network buildtools qmake gui websockets sql
+USES= pkgconfig tar:xz qmake ssl
+MAKE_ARGS= PREFIX=${STAGEDIR}${PREFIX}
+
+USE_GITHUB= yes
+GH_ACCOUNT= trueos
+
+.include <bsd.port.pre.mk>
+
+.if ${OSVERSION} < 1000000
+IGNORE= requires FreeBSD 10 or later
+.endif
+
+.include <bsd.port.post.mk>
Added: head/sysutils/sysadm/distinfo
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 head/sysutils/sysadm/distinfo Wed Mar 8 11:56:50 2017 (r435675)
@@ -0,0 +1,3 @@
+TIMESTAMP = 1488973152
+SHA256 (trueos-sysadm-v1.0_GH0.tar.gz) = 7c8dd532d72a42c9b87c5bc023cab70c33ab722d8170fabddb9b7eac3710033f
+SIZE (trueos-sysadm-v1.0_GH0.tar.gz) = 139128
Added: head/sysutils/sysadm/pkg-descr
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 head/sysutils/sysadm/pkg-descr Wed Mar 8 11:56:50 2017 (r435675)
@@ -0,0 +1,6 @@
+SysAdm is a FreeBSD-based service which provides a stable API for
+administrating FreeBSD and TrueOS systems. It is composed of a
+headless daemon that runs in the background on any system to be
+administrated, providing both web socket and REST network services.
+
+WWW: https://sysadm.us
Added: head/sysutils/sysadm/pkg-plist
==============================================================================
--- /dev/null 00:00:00 1970 (empty, because file is newly added)
+++ head/sysutils/sysadm/pkg-plist Wed Mar 8 11:56:50 2017 (r435675)
@@ -0,0 +1,11 @@
+bin/sysadm-binary
+bin/sysadm-server
+bin/sysadm-bridge
+bin/sysadm-bridge-start
+etc/sysadm.conf.dist
+etc/init.d/sysadm
+etc/init.d/sysadm-bridge
+etc/init.d/sysadm-rest
+etc/rc.d/sysadm
+etc/rc.d/sysadm-bridge
+etc/rc.d/sysadm-rest
More information about the svn-ports-all
mailing list